  Constant Friction's End of Summer Sandwich brings you lucky lucky people 2 nights of musical tricks and treats over the August Bank Holiday Weekend at Jacksons Pit Cellar Bar, Oldham. We get started on Friday 28th, take a day off on the Saturday and come back with our second night of partying on Sunday 30th. So it's the Friday and Sunday nights.... not the Saturday... Thus a sandwich. Gettit?
